Figure 3 Abnormal right preeparterial bronchus. A: Right preeparterial bronchus arose from right main bronchus alone in thin-section computed tomography; B: B2+3 arose below right preeparterial bronchus from right main bronchus; C: Right preeparterial bronchus and B2+3 under thoracoscope; D: Stump of right preeparterial bronchus after stapling and B2+3 under thoracoscope; E: Three-dimensional reconstruction of trachea and bronchus.
